Severfield Future Growth
Future criteria checks 3/6
Severfield's revenue is forecast to decline at 0.9% per annum while its annual earnings are expected to grow at 75.2% per year. EPS is expected to grow by 76.4% per annum. Return on equity is forecast to be -1.5% in 3 years.

Analyst Future Growth Forecasts
Earnings vs Savings Rate: SFR's forecast earnings growth (75.2% per year) is above the savings rate (2.3%).
Earnings vs Market: SFR's earnings (75.2% per year) are forecast to grow faster than the UK market (14.1% per year).
High Growth Earnings: SFR's earnings are expected to grow significantly over the next 3 years.
Revenue vs Market: SFR's revenue is expected to decline over the next 3 years (-0.9% per year).
High Growth Revenue: SFR's revenue is forecast to decline over the next 3 years (-0.9% per year).
